Chapter 29: Ocean Way Studios

Removing this inherent delay can be especially useful in these scenarios:

• If a source is recorded with a distant room mic, it will play back later in re-

lation to sources that are close-miced. Typically, this delay can be compen-
sated in the DAW by manually shifting the track forward in time so it aligns
with the other instruments. With Ocean Way Studios, removing the micro-
phone delay will align the distant mics automatically.

• When the microphone pair is distant from the source, the additional micro-

phone delay can be problematic for performers tracking in realtime while
monitoring through the plug-in. Setting the microphone pairs to aligned re-
duces realtime latency.

Tip:

The most realistic acoustic emulations are recreated when the distance

delay is retained (aligned off). This is because the inherent source-to-mic de-
lays provide subtle yet important auditory cues that our brains use to interpret
the acoustic space.

Acoustic

Balancing

All rooms have frequency-dependent resonances that impact the loudness
and sonic balances within the room. Furthermore, microphone selections and
their placement within the room, as well as the audio source itself, all impact
the relative levels and timbres that are captured in a recording.

Although the studios at Ocean Way are beautifully designed and tuned, they
are naturally subject to the same acoustic principles. Because the plug-in ac-
curately models the ingredient interdependencies, certain combinations of
studios, sources, mic selections, and mic placements may cause the level bal-
ances to seem too quiet or too loud, or the balance may not be perfectly cen-
tered. Microphone Gain and Balance controls are provided to compensate
for these imbalances, providing ample practical and creative flexibility to
achieve the desired results.
